A Python CLI tool that converts Codex transcript files into readable HTML format, inspired by claude-code-log.
- Dual Mode Support: Parse simple history logs or full session files with project grouping
- Project Organization: Automatically groups sessions by Git repository and working directory
- Clean HTML Output: Responsive design optimized for readability
- Session Management: Chronological ordering with proper timestamp display
- Git Integration: Extracts repository information, branches, and commit hashes
- Lightweight: Minimal dependencies for easy installation

Parse session files for project-based organization:
# With uv (recommended)
uv run codex-log --sessions ~/.codex/sessions codex_projects.html
# Or specify sessions directory directly
uv run codex-log ~/.codex/sessions codex_projects.htmlThis creates a project-centric view with:
- Git repository grouping
- Working directory information
- Project statistics and timelines
- Session previews per project

uv run bandit -r codex_log/| Feature | Claude Code Log | Codex Log Converter |
|---|---|---|
| Data Source | Claude transcript files | Codex history.jsonl + session files |
| Project Grouping | Manual project discovery | Automatic Git repository grouping |
| Session Metadata | Message-based metadata | Rich session file metadata |
| Working Directory | Inferred from messages | Extracted from session context |
| Repository Info | Not available | Git URL, branch, commit hash |
| Template System | Single template | Dual templates (simple/project view) |
